Thanks for the clarification. It does seem a major letdown. I was going to go for an M2 MacBook Air as I assumed they would address this. But I am hesitant now. Maybe I will get an Ultra Wide at home, but I like my current setup. It certainly wouldn’t work in our business as every office. Every desk has 2 x monitors. We did this instead of 1 ultra wide because: A - if there is a failure they still have 1 screen until it is replaced. B - if there is a disaster we have a spare pool of laptops and we can take 1 of the 2 monitors from the desks as a short term stop gap. The users also require a small, thin lightweight laptop as there is a lot of travelling and flights. So the bigger pro won’t be suitable.

The good think about Radius for BYOD is you can link it to their AD login. As soon as they leave they are also booted off the WIFI.
-
Radius authentication all the way. Much better than a key that can be exposed and a pain to change without interruption to service. Just out of curiosity what do you mean staff WIFI? Is this BYOD or school devices? If it’s domain devices you can configure it to allow domain computers to join without having to touch the WIFI settings.
